"Can you draw out Leviathan with a fishhook, or press down his tongue with a cord?
Can you put a rope into his nose, or pierce his jaw through with a hook?
Will he make many petitions to you, or will he speak soft words to you?
Will he make a covenant with you, that you should take him for a servant forever?
Will you play with him as with a bird? Or will you bind him for your girls?
Will traders barter for him? Will they part him among the merchants?
